@Rixx: You have to download the 4e datafile from your D&D Insider account using the downloader provided in the Hero Lab file folder for 4e. There is a help section in hero lab that tells you how to download the data. Be forewarned it might take you 6+ hours to get the data however. I know it seems like a pain, but honestly its worth it. You get a much better character creator than what WOTC provides.
